Investing in SPC (Stone Plastic Composite) waterproof flooring is a smart choice, but maintaining its pristine condition requires the right cleaning approach. In this guide, we will walk you through the step-by-step process to ensure your SPC flooring remains both spotless and long-lasting.

Step 1: Dust and Sweep Regularly

Begin by removing loose dirt, dust, and debris from the SPC flooring surface. Regular sweeping or vacuuming prevents abrasive particles from causing unnecessary wear and tear.

Step 2: Use a pH-Neutral Cleaner

When it comes to cleaning SPC waterproof flooring, opt for a pH-neutral cleaner. Mix the cleaner with water according to the product instructions. This solution effectively removes stains and grime without damaging the floor's protective layer.

Step 3: Mop with a Damp Cloth

Dampen a soft cloth or mop in the cleaning solution and gently mop the entire SPC floor surface. Avoid excess water, as standing moisture can be harmful to the flooring. The goal is to clean without saturating the floor.

Step 4: Tackle Stubborn Stains Promptly

For stubborn stains, such as wine or ink, address them promptly. Soak the stain with the cleaning solution for a few minutes, then gently scrub with a soft brush or cloth. Avoid harsh abrasives that may scratch the floor.

Step 5: Dry Thoroughly

After cleaning, make sure to dry the SPC flooring thoroughly. Use a dry, clean cloth or towel to remove any remaining moisture. Proper drying prevents water damage and helps maintain the floor's integrity.

Step 6: Avoid Harsh Chemicals

Steer clear of harsh chemicals, bleach, or abrasive cleaners when cleaning SPC waterproof flooring. These substances can damage the protective layer and compromise the floor's waterproof properties.

Step 7: Place Protective Mats

Prevent dirt and grit from entering your space by placing protective mats at entry points. This reduces the likelihood of scratches and extends the lifespan of your SPC flooring.

Conclusion:

Cleaning SPC waterproof flooring is a straightforward process when approached with the right tools and techniques. Regular maintenance not only keeps your floor looking its best but also ensures its longevity. Follow these steps, and your SPC flooring will continue to shine as a testament to both style and practicality.
